Starting from Snailbeach, the walk passes through the historic remains of the local mining industry, then climbs up to Shepherd's Rock. From this high point, the trail leads down through Brook Vessons nature reserve and past Lordshill Chapel to the start. Much of the walk is within the Stiperstones National Nature Reserve.
The walk follows decent paths through woodland and across pasture and moorland. There is a short stretch of quiet road walking at the very end.
There are excellent views throughout the walk. To obtain these views, there is inevitably a significant amount of climbing involved. In essence, the entire first half of the walk is consistently uphill, while the second half is, unsurprisingly, largely downhill or flat.
There are public toilets at the starting car park (£2 donation requested).
